What are adjusting entries and why are they necessary?

Adjusting entries are the entries prepared at the end of the financial period that records any unrecognized income or expenses for the period. Adjusting entries are necessary to revise all the account balances before the formation of financial statements.

Meaning of adjusting entries

Adjusting entriesare the entries of the adjustments mentioned outside the trial balance and enable the users to assess the true financial position, that is, profit or loss of the firm.

As per the double-entry system, all the adjustments shown outside the trial balance are reported in two places. Adjusting entries are mostly prepared on the last day of the financial period.

Importance of adjusting entries

Adjusting entries are important in the following ways:

  • It is required to check whether the matching principles and revenue recognition are followed are not.
  • With the help of adjusting entries, it is possible to record accurate amounts on the balance sheet as well as on the income statement.
  • Adjusting entries help us to list omitted entries and assists in reforming all those errors.

Hence, these are the points that highlight the requirement of adjusting entries.
